>>> What would cause bacula to run a job, load the correct tape(in this case 
>>> B0000001) , and then say intervention needed please mount volume 
>>> (B0000001)?  Then I manually have to umount the tape, then mount the 
>>> same tape again, and the job runs?
>> Generally if Bacula asks you to mount a tape it is because either you don't 
>> have an autochanger or the wrong tape is in the drive.  Once you mount the 
>> tape it requests (in general) you will need to issue a "mount" command in 
>> the 
>> console so that Bacula will read the tape label and continue ...
>>
>>
>> (in general) means that it depends on your conf file.

Here is my sd.

################################
# Definition of tape storage device
################################
Autochanger {
  Name = "Packetloader0"
  Device = "VXA-172"
  Changer Device = Changer0
  Changer Command = "\"C:\\Program Files\\Bacula\\bin\\\"mtx-changer %c 
%o %S %a %d"
}

Device {
  Name = "VXA-172"
  Drive Index =0
  Device Type = Tape
  Archive Device = Tape0
  Changer Device = Changer0
  LabelMedia = yes
  AutomaticMount = yes
  AlwaysOpen = no
  RemovableMedia = yes 
  RandomAccess = no
  Hardware End of File = no
  Media Type = X10
  Autochanger = yes
  Autoselect = yes
  Minimum Block Size = 1024
  Maximum Block Size = 245760
  Changer Command = "\"C:\\Program Files\\Bacula\\bin\\\"mtx-changer %c 
%o %S %a %d"
  Spool directory = "d:\\bacula\\spool"
}
